بتاريخ: 4 يونيو 200817 سنة comment_130441 ارجو المساعدهكود التقرير وخادم التقرير وكيفية تشغيله في 6iارجو المساعده في هذا تقديم بلاغ
بتاريخ: 4 يونيو 200817 سنة comment_130456 DECLARE P_LIST PARAMLIST; BEGIN P_LIST:=CREATE_PARAMETER_LIST('i'); ADD_PARAMETER('i','N',TEXT_PARAMETER,:block_name.field_name); ADD_PARAMETER('i','P',TEXT_PARAMETER,:block_name1.field_name1); ADD_PARAMETER('i','PARAMFORM',TEXT_PARAMETER,'no'); ADD_PARAMETER('i','destype',TEXT_PARAMETER,'printer'); ADD_PARAMETER('i','desname',TEXT_PARAMETER,'p'); RUN_PRODUCT(REPORTS,'d:\reprt_place_that_you_want_to_run.RDF',ASYNCHRONOUS,RUNTIME,FILESYSTEM,'i'); DESTROY_PARAMETER_LIST('i'); END; تقديم بلاغ
بتاريخ: 5 يونيو 200817 سنة كاتب الموضوع comment_130536 ارجو التوضيح والشرح لان ماضبط معايشنهي الخطوات الي لازم اسويهالان البرنامج المستخدم اوراكل 10g و الدفلوبر 6i تقديم بلاغ
بتاريخ: 5 يونيو 200817 سنة comment_130548 declare /*ParamList تعريف متغير من نوع لاسترجاع اللستID */ pl_id ParamList; BEGIN /*استدعاء الID الخاص بالبارمتر لست*/ pl_id := Get_Parameter_List('REPORT_PL'); /*إذا كان الـ ID الخاص بالليست موجود سوف يتم حذف الليست وهذه الخطوه يتم استخدامها لانشاء ليست جديدة براميتر جديدة حيث لايمكن استخدام ليست موجوده من قبل */ IF NOT Id_Null(pl_id) THEN Destroy_Parameter_List( pl_id ); END IF; /*انشاء باراميتر ليست جديدة*/ pl_id := Create_Parameter_List('REPORT_PL'); /*اضافة البارامتر لليست - وهذا البرامتر يقوم بعمل تكبير للتقرير عند فتحه*/ Add_Parameter(pl_id,'MAXIMIZE', TEXT_PARAMETER, 'YES'); --- fixed value passed paramter /*مناداة التقرير*/ Run_Product(REPORTS, 'R_DEED_NODEED_RQSTS', SYNCHRONOUS, RUNTIME,FILESYSTEM, pl_id, NULL); END; تقديم بلاغ
بتاريخ: 7 يونيو 200817 سنة كاتب الموضوع comment_130716 اشتغل معاي شكرا جزيلا لك اخي الكريم تقديم بلاغ
انضم إلى المناقشة
يمكنك المشاركة الآن والتسجيل لاحقاً. إذا كان لديك حساب, سجل دخولك الآن لتقوم بالمشاركة من خلال حسابك.